Vincent Degiorgio on Thursday announced that he has been named CEO at Sunroute Hotels.

His new role comes just six months after he joined the Malta-based hotel company as General Manager.

Sunroute Hotels is the company that owns and operates Hotel Santana, a four-star hotel located in Qawra. The 250-room hotel also features a rooftop pool, indoor pool, a wellness facility, as well as a restaurant and cafeteria.

Mr Degiorgio is a seasoned professional who has a demonstrated history of working in directorship and management positions in the hospitality industry.

Prior to his time at Sunroute Hotels, he had worked as Chief Operations Officer at Dolmen Hotel Malta (now DoubleTree by Hilton Malta), for a year and a half. Mr Degiorgio had also worked at db Hotels & Resorts for more than 17 years in a number of roles, including Executive Director and General Manager.

He also occupied finance-related positions at Mercure San Antonio Hotel and Golden Tulip Vivaldi Hotel.
